Acetone

For Acetone, cas no. is 67-64-1; pel (ppm) is 1000; pel (mg/m³) is 2400, verified against its source on 2026-08-05.

Sources disagree

More than one authority states this, and they do not state the same thing. Both are reproduced with the source each came from — deciding between them is yours, not ours.

PEL (ppm)

osha.gov says pel (ppm) is 1000, as of 2026-08-05.

dir.ca.gov says pel (ppm) is 500, as of 2026-08-05.

PEL (mg/m³)

osha.gov says pel (mg/m³) is 2400, as of 2026-08-05.

dir.ca.gov says pel (mg/m³) is 1200, as of 2026-08-05.
